Floyd County, Iowa Employment Sector Breakdown
| Sector | Total Workers | Percentage |
|---|---|---|
| Private For-Profit | 5,140 | 69.5% |
| Government | 1,201 | 16.2% |
| Self-Employed | 501 | 6.8% |
| Private Non-Profit | 554 | 7.5% |

Floyd County, Iowa Employment Trends (2010–2024)

Floyd County, Iowa Historical Employment Sector Trends
| Year | Private | Gov | Self-Emp | Non-Profit |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2024 | 69.5% | 16.2% | 6.8% | 7.5% |
| 2023 | 71.3% | 15.1% | 7.0% | 6.7% |
| 2022 | 69.2% | 15.6% | 7.2% | 8.0% |
| 2021 | 69.0% | 14.4% | 8.0% | 8.5% |
| 2020 | 68.3% | 14.9% | 8.0% | 8.8% |
| 2019 | 69.2% | 12.9% | 8.7% | 9.2% |
| 2018 | 71.9% | 11.1% | 8.4% | 8.6% |
| 2017 | 70.5% | 10.9% | 9.7% | 9.0% |
| 2016 | 71.1% | 10.6% | 8.9% | 9.4% |
| 2015 | 71.9% | 10.9% | 8.1% | 8.5% |
| 2014 | 70.6% | 12.0% | 7.8% | 8.7% |
| 2013 | 71.0% | 11.1% | 8.3% | 8.6% |
| 2012 | 71.0% | 11.9% | 7.3% | 9.0% |
| 2011 | 71.1% | 10.5% | 8.6% | 8.8% |
| 2010 | 69.6% | 9.9% | 10.1% | 9.6% |
Employment Sector FAQs for Floyd County, Iowa
The largest employment sector in Floyd County, Iowa is Private For-Profit, which employs 69.5% of the local workforce.
There are approximately 7,396 civilian workers aged 16 and over currently employed in Floyd County, Iowa.
In the private for-profit sector, the male-to-female ratio is 1.58:1. This metric helps highlight gender participation across the most prominent industry classes.
Since 2010, the total number of workers in Floyd County, Iowa has shown a decrease, moving from 7,850 to 7,396 according to Census Bureau records.
